The Saint George region
This is a tourist area with many bars/restaurants and shopping malls, but close to the city of St Georges with the cruise ship terminal and designer shopping with duty free goods. There are many beaches and bays close by,accessible by car or there are good local bus connections. Also accessible are the many water sports and dive shops close by.
There are various tourist attractions such as the Rum factories and waterfalls, as well as the lakes and volcanic areas of the island. Further north is the interesting town of Gouyave, which holds a local fish evening each Friday. At the top of the island is Sauteres, and it is possible to see the Grenadines and Carricou islands.
St George's / Morne Rouge area
There is a carnival every year in August with much dancing and street parades for a long weekend. If you look at local websites and information there are many festivals throughout the year, sailing festivals included. There is a golf course close by (5 minutes drive) and I can arrange for a local golf enthusiast to play some rounds with you, if you are alone and show you around there. It is 9 hole couse. There are many boat or fishing trips available, the Rhum Runner a party boat, fishing trips locally, as well as scuba diving where I can recommend a Padi 5 star centre which can teach you from scratch through to Instructor level and has comfortable boats and an extremely professional team. There is organised snorkelling in beautiful bays and wind surfing, water skiing, kayaking to name but a few.
There is the marine park to snorkel or dive in, in Flamingo Bay at Moliniere. Here there are statues under the water representing local people and legends. Fish friday is on each friday evening in the town of Gouyave where there is local music and steel bands, and locally caught and freshly cooked fish available as well as the local rum. A great evening out with local and friendly atmosphere. There is hiking trips available in the hills and volcanic mountains. Cycles are also available for hire.
